Re: How about some pics of 60-66 Trucks
I second that. The steps are mounted in a perfect position, just under the fender brace, making them quite rigid and sturdy. i weight 200 and they dont even flex when i hop on them.
I have em on each side, and although i personally would never have mounted them myself, as large a farming community as idaho is, i can see the reason why they were added. they are priceless for those whose trucks are work trucks. |
